Model Risk Governance Platform Product Developer/Analyst; State Street Bank and Trust Company; Boston, MA: The Model Risk Governance Platform Product Developer/Analyst will be a member of the Model Risk Management (“MRM”) team, which is part of Enterprise Risk Management reporting to Head of Model Risk Management Technology. The MRM team has responsibility for management of model risk across the entirety of State Street, including the maintenance of the model inventory and related processes, controls, technology and reporting. The person will be expected to bring their knowledge of data analysis and quantitative methods to enhance the current Model Risk Management platform and process. Specific duties of the position include: Designing, maintaining, and supporting the MRM Platform, updating existing/adding workflow designs and assisting in expanding the capabilities of the technological solution; Building and maintaining software lifecycle deliverables, including requirements definition, design, construction, and testing of new and enhanced functionality; Building and maintaining Model Risk Monitoring reports and contributing to reporting strategy, design and delivery; Designing, building, and maintaining user management and user access control systems for MRM Platform; Working with functional owners and IT team to maintain and enhance source information systems; Performing ad-hoc reporting as required; and Participating in user training and support to help drive adoption of reports and analytics tools among report consumers. Hybrid-remote telecommuting permitted pursuant to Company policy.

Minimum requirements are: Master’s degree in Computer Science, Data Science or a related technical field or its equivalent and 4 years of experience in Financial Industry.

Must have 1 year of experience in each of the following (experience may be gained concurrently): Model Risk Management; Designing, maintaining, and supporting the SAS MRM Platform, updating existing/adding workflow designs and assisting in expanding the capabilities of the technological solution; Designing, building, and maintaining user management and user access control systems for SAS MRM Platform; Demonstrated experience in working with SAS Studio, SAS Workflow Manager; Demonstrated experience in working with SAS Management Console in implementing access control; Demonstrated experience with SQL, Groovy and SAS; and Demonstrated experience in integrating LLM Model APIs with SAS MRM Platform.

Must possess: demonstrated solid knowledge and ability with the following: Proven knowledge of Models, Model Validation Process and Model Risk Management (SR 11-7); Demonstrated experience with Python, or R; Demonstrated experience in SDLC process, GIT, GitHub and Knowledge of AI/ML Models and Risk Management Process; and Ability to work with Global Team consists of IT, QA, Model Validators and Model Owners.
